Importance of Pet Insurance in India:

India's pet culture is flourishing, with more households adopting cats, dogs, and other animals as integral members of the family. However, with the rise in pet ownership comes the responsibility of ensuring their health and well-being. Pet insurance offers a safety net by covering a portion of veterinary expenses, enabling pet owners to provide the best medical care without being burdened by high costs. This becomes particularly crucial when faced with unexpected emergencies, surgeries, or chronic illnesses that can strain a family's finances.

Key Features of Pet Insurance in India:

  1. Coverage for Veterinary Expenses:
    Pet insurance policies in India typically cover a range of veterinary expenses, including medical treatments, surgeries, hospitalization, diagnostics, and prescribed medications. The extent of coverage can vary based on the chosen policy.

  2. Accident and Illness Coverage:
    Most pet insurance plans cover accidents and illnesses that your pet might encounter during their lifetime. This can include injuries from accidents, infections, digestive issues, and more.

  3. Third-Party Liability Coverage:
    Some pet insurance policies in India also provide coverage for third-party liability, which can protect you from financial liabilities in case your pet causes injury or damage to someone else or their property.

  4. Pre-Existing Condition Exclusion:
    Just like in many other countries, pet insurance policies in India often exclude pre-existing conditions, which are health issues that existed before the policy was purchased. It's essential to understand what conditions are considered pre-existing and how they might impact coverage.

  5. Waiting Periods:
    Many pet insurance policies have waiting periods before certain coverage becomes effective. This prevents pet owners from purchasing insurance right after an incident occurs and then making a claim immediately.

Coverage Options for Pet Insurance in India:

  1. Accident-Only Coverage:
    Similar to other regions, pet insurance providers in India offer accident-only coverage that focuses solely on injuries resulting from accidents. This can be a more affordable option for budget-conscious pet owners.

  2. Comprehensive Coverage:
    Comprehensive pet insurance policies in India cover both accidents and illnesses. This option provides broader protection for your pet's overall health and well-being.

  3. Wellness Coverage:
    Some insurers offer wellness or preventive care coverage, which includes routine check-ups, vaccinations, and preventive treatments. While not as common, these plans can be beneficial for maintaining your pet's health.

Cost Considerations:

The cost of pet insurance in India varies based on several factors:

  1. Pet's Age:
    Generally, younger pets have lower premiums, while older pets might come with higher premiums due to increased health risks.

  2. Breed:
    Different breeds have varying susceptibility to certain health issues, which can impact insurance costs.

  3. Coverage Level:
    Comprehensive coverage plans that include accidents, illnesses, and wellness care are typically more expensive than accident-only plans.

  4. Deductibles and Copayments:
    Some policies have deductibles (the amount you pay before the insurance coverage kicks in) and copayments (your share of the covered expenses). Higher deductibles and copayments can lead to lower premiums.

  5. Policy Limits:
    Policies with higher annual limits (the maximum amount the insurer will pay out in a year) might have higher premiums.

Factors to Consider When Choosing a Pet Insurance Policy in India:

  1. Coverage Needs:
    Assess your pet's age, breed, and health condition to determine the level of coverage required. Consider whether you want basic coverage, comprehensive coverage, or a specific focus on wellness care.

  2. Exclusions and Waiting Periods:
    Thoroughly review the policy's exclusions, waiting periods, and limitations. Understand what conditions or treatments might not be covered under the policy.

  3. Premiums and Affordability:
    Balance the premium cost with the level of coverage and your budget. Evaluate what you can comfortably afford while ensuring adequate protection for your pet.

  4. Policy Limitations:
    Pay attention to annual or lifetime limits. If your pet develops a chronic condition, it's crucial to know if the policy will continue covering the costs over time.

  5. Reputation of the Insurance Provider:
    Research the reputation of the insurance company. Look for customer reviews, ratings, and feedback about their claims process and customer service.

The Evolving Landscape of Pet Insurance in India:

Pet insurance is still a relatively new concept in India, and the market is evolving. As pet ownership continues to grow, insurance companies are offering more diverse coverage options and tailoring policies to meet the specific needs of Indian pet owners. Additionally, advancements in veterinary medicine have led to increased demand for higher-quality medical care for pets, further driving the interest in pet insurance.
